Output e526279a43883c1998644ea15ec2b4e5f05968e5b2df62d97bbc0dff7b0616d0:15

value
302527
script pubkey
OP_0 OP_PUSHBYTES_20 2344caf61fc394d62e456461b575ce22dbba8367
address
bc1qydzv4aslcw2dvtj9v3sm2awwytdm4qm8ewmp78
transaction
e526279a43883c1998644ea15ec2b4e5f05968e5b2df62d97bbc0dff7b0616d0